But for long‑time residents, the site carries a special legacy. Before becoming Nutrition Warehouse, this very spot was home to Vitamin King, a name that stood proudly in Merrylands for decades. Founded in 1982, Vitamin King grew from its humble beginnings in Stockland Mall into one of Australia’s most recognisable supplement retailers, helping generations of athletes and health‑conscious locals. By acknowledging that history, Nutrition Warehouse Merrylands not only continues the tradition of providing quality supplements in the area but also tips its hat to the pioneering role Vitamin King played in shaping Australia’s supplement retail landscape.
More information about Merrylands
Merrylands, located in Sydney’s western suburbs within the Cumberland City Council area, is a culturally diverse and vibrant community known for its bustling shopping precincts, family‑friendly parks, and strong transport links via Merrylands Station. The suburb has a proud grassroots sporting culture, with local clubs in soccer, rugby league, and cricket, but it also sits right next door to some of western Sydney’s biggest professional teams. Just a short drive away in Parramatta is the Parramatta Eels, one of the NRL’s most iconic clubs, while the Western Sydney Wanderers FC, a powerhouse in the A‑League, play their home games at CommBank Stadium. This proximity gives Merrylands residents a direct connection to top‑tier Australian sport, adding to the suburb’s lively community spirit and love of the game.
